2024 Chevrolet Silverado 1500 Towing Capacity & Payload Capacity

Take a look at the 2024 Chevrolet Silverado 1500 payload capacity and towing capacity for each engine below.

2.7L Turbo 4-Cylinder Engine

  • Horsepower: 310 hp
  • Torque: 430 lb-ft
  • Maximum Payload Capacity: 2,260 pounds
  • Maximum Towing Capacity: 9,500 pounds

3.0L Turbo-Diesel I6 Engine

  • Horsepower: 305 hp
  • Torque: 495 lb-ft
  • Maximum Payload Capacity: 1,970 pounds
  • Maximum Towing Capacity: 13,300 pounds

5.3L V8 Engine w/ Dynamic Fuel Management

  • Horsepower: 355 hp
  • Torque: 383 lb-ft
  • Maximum Payload Capacity: 2,180 pounds
  • Maximum Towing Capacity: 11,300 pounds

6.2L V8 Engine w/ Dynamic Fuel Management

  • Horsepower: 420 hp
  • Torque: 460 lb-ft
  • Maximum Payload Capacity: 1,980 pounds
  • Maximum Towing Capacity: 13,300 pounds
